Anyways, what do these selections say about you:
Circle: Prefers harmony and is a people-person. Avoids conflict and is outside of his element when needed to deal with it. Often struggles with making unpopular decisions. Empathy and listening is his strong side.
Square: Organized, hard-working however often thinks too much inside the box. Prefers working alone. Processes information logically and sequentially.
Rectangle: The most receptive to adapting and learning new kinds of information. Always searching for ways to grow and things to learn.
Triangle: Is most comfortable in a leading role. Very outspoken and doesn't hesitate to let everyone know of his opinion no matter how unpopular. He is often conflicting with other people and despite is still very sure of himself and his opinions.
Squiggle(If I had added that..): You are creative and your mind is all over the place. Exactly opposite to the square, you process information arbitrarily and have cognitive leaps. You are not comfortable with structured environments and are like a free spirit.
